Role Summary

Our client is seeking an experienced AWS AI Developer to support the development of a secure, enterprise-grade conversational AI platform. This role focuses on building and enhancing chatbot solutions using Amazon Lex, Amazon Bedrock, and serverless AWS services. The ideal candidate will have hands-on experience with Generative AI (GenAI),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G), and event-driven cloud architectures.


Key Responsibilities

  • Design, build, and maintain Amazon Lex chatbots with AWS Lambda fulfillment.

  • Integrate Amazon Bedrock foundation models (e.g., Claude) and manage prompt engineering strategies.

  • Implement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G) workflows using embeddings and vector similarity search (PGVector/PostgreSQL).

  • Develop secure APIs and backend integrations using API Gateway, ALB, or NLB.

  • Implement authentication and authorization using Microsoft Identity (OIDC/OAuth, JWT).

  • Contribute to CI/CD pipelines, automated testing, and technical documentation.

  • Implement logging, monitoring, and tracing using CloudWatch and AWS X-Ray.

  • Support chatbot integration with Amazon Connect and assist in UAT validation.
